In this episode, we connect with Hannah Collins to discuss the ongoing issue of microplastic contamination. Hannah is a Ph.D. student in Oceanography at the University of Connecticut, Avery Point where she currently focuses her research on microplastics and their impact on marine bivalves (mollusks), and biological solutions to microplastic-related problems.
Microplastics seem to find their way into everything – including marine environments. So what is this pollution doing to sea creatures such as clams, mussels, and oysters? Hannah is committed to finding out…
